There are 2 channels of lymphatic drainage in the buttocks that allow lymphoid tissue from gluteal lymph nodes to flow into inguinal nodes and, eventually, into the lumbar trunk. Infectious and neoplastic lesions involving the anal canal, distal rectum, gluteal region, prostate, or urethra and lymphoproliferative diseases are the possible causes of inferior gluteal and ischioanal lymph node enlargement. The upper medial group of the superficial inguinal lymph nodes drains the anterior abdominal wall below the umbilicus, up to the perineum, external genitalia, and anal canal.
